Show of HandsShow of Hands

PamGH May 27th, 2018 9:34pm

TX woman falsely accused state trooper of sexually assaulting her during a traffic stop/latest of several in the last 2 years alone in which video footage was critical to clearing a police officer of alleged wrongdoing. Cameras help police too.

12 Liked

Comments: Add Comment